Top 7 Fun Things Couples Must Do in Denver, Colorado


 

1. Denver Botanic Gardens

The perfect spot for couples to take a romantic stroll among beautiful plant collections and outdoor concerts in the amphitheater. This is especially perfect in the summer time when the summer concert series takes place and the weather is absolutely amazing. There are many events held regularly, along with exhibits and collections including research and science that would amaze you and your special someone. Not only will you learn and enjoy the scenery, but there are also countless photo opportunities as well.

2. Sixteenth Street Mall

Take a stroll with your partner through the comfy, urban streets of 16th street mall in Denver for a delightful blend of shopping, dining, and entertainment. Free mall shuttles make it easy and fun to explore the area and take it all in. There is no better place to stop by some outdoor cafes, people watch, or visit historical landmarks. Once the sun sets, you'll find yourself surrounded by millions of lights creating a romantic and memorable evening.

3. Nocturne

Nocturne is not just any jazz club, it's a modern jazz and culinary club that transports you to the glamourous jazz era, making it the pinnacle of romantic settings in Denver. The club's stylish interior, featuring exposed brick walls, a sleek bar, and intimate seating, perfectly complements the soulful sounds of jazz that fill the room, thanks to the performances of both local and national artists on its centerpiece stage. The ambiance alone sets the stage for a night steeped in romance.

But what truly sets Nocturne apart is its innovative culinary program, which pairs the auditory experience with a gastronomic one. The club's Renditions Menu rotates, drawing inspiration from iconic jazz albums. Each dish on the menu is a reflection of a different track from the album, offering a unique blend of music and food that's bound to leave an impression.

From the moment you step into Nocturne, you will have an experience that goes beyond just music. With its carefully crafted ambiance and the fusion of inventive dishes inspired by jazz legends, Nocturne stands out as a beacon of romance in Denver's vibrant scene. Whether you're swayed by the intimate setting, the magic of live jazz, or the culinary delights, Nocturne promises a night that's as enchanting as it is unforgettable.

4. Denver Art Museum

Art-loving couples will find their haven at the Denver Art Museum, one of the largest art museums between Chicago and the West Coast. Its massive collection covers several continents and centuries, offering a fascinating exploration of human creativity.

 

The museum's architecture is a work of art in itself, with its bold, geometric lines, reflective tiles, and airy spaces. Its galleries house over 70,000 works of art, including American Indian, European, Asian, and contemporary art. Notable collections include Western American art and Pre-Columbian and Spanish Colonial art which is a testament to Denver's rich cultural heritage.

5. Visit Coors Field

Coors field is a modern stadium with an old-fashioned feel, this is one of the National League's first new parks built exclusively for baseball since 196. Whether you go watch a game, get a tour, or just go check it out, it will be totally worth your time. Coors Field is renowned for its breathtaking views of the Rocky Mountains and its energetic atmosphere, providing an ideal backdrop for a memorable date.

Whether you're die-hard baseball fans or just looking for a fun day out, the energy and excitement of a game set against the Denver skyline will be romantic and create lasting memories. And don't forget to visit the Rooftop, the largest rooftop deck in sports, where you can sip on drinks, enjoy the views, and maybe even catch a sunset.

6. Mount Evans

Mount Evans, standing tall at 14,264 feet, is not only one of the highest peaks in the Front Range of the Rocky Mountains but also home to the highest paved road in North America. This makes Mount Evans a bucket-list destination for those eager to experience the majesty of Colorado's high-altitude landscapes without the need for technical climbing skills.

Visiting Mount Evans is an unforgettable journey. As you ascend the Mount Evans Scenic Byway, you're treated to a world that gradually transitions from lush pine forests to the stark, rugged beauty of the alpine tundra. Along the way, keep your eyes peeled for wildlife; it's not uncommon to spot bighorn sheep, mountain goats, and marmots in their natural habitat. Once at the summit, you're rewarded with panoramic views that stretch for miles, encompassing alpine lakes, distant peaks, and the vast Colorado plains below.

But Mount Evans offers more than just spectacular scenery. The area is a haven for outdoor enthusiasts, with numerous hiking trails that range from easy strolls to challenging treks. Summit Lake Park, located halfway up the mountain, provides a perfect spot for picnicking, fishing, or simply soaking in the serene beauty of the high alpine environment. For the more adventurous, the mountain's ecosystem offers a unique opportunity to observe alpine flora and fauna up close, including the enchanting wildflowers that bloom in the short summer months. Whether you're a photographer, a nature lover, or someone looking to escape the city's hustle and bustle, Mount Evans promises an experience that's as enriching as it is exhilarating.

7. Denver Zoo

Denver Zoo offers a unique and engaging experience for couples looking to add a sprinkle of adventure and discovery to their time together. With an impressive array of exhibits that span across different continents, the zoo provides an unparalleled opportunity to explore the wonders of wildlife from around the globe, without ever leaving Colorado. From the majestic African savannah to the mysterious tropical forests of Asia, each exhibit is designed to immerse visitors in the natural habitats of its inhabitants, making for an educational yet thoroughly enchanting visit.

This experience will be an ideal spot for you to bond and have fun as a couple doing something together that you normally wouldn't do. Whether you're animal enthusiasts, nature lovers, or simply looking for a unique date idea, Denver Zoo promises a day filled with joy and fun as you jump into the lives of many different animals.
